Brexit without a withdrawal agreement ("no deal" scenario) would mean that the United Kingdom becomes from 12 th April 2019 a third country to the European Union and leaves the internal market Customs formalities and controls at the border will be reinstated for goods

Dec 31 2020 · Following a No Deal Brexit the UK prospectus regime will become purely domestic and the UK and its competent authority (the UK FCA) will fall outside the scope of the PD3 regime unless special arrangements are made This would be most relevant in the context of passporting of prospectuses

What are the rights of British expats retired in France?

    The rights of British expats retired in France are protected under the UK’s Withdrawal Agreement with the EU, but you probably still have a lot of questions about what changes moving forward. Here’s what you need to know about your securing your future in France, from pensions to healthcare.
